Dyke Road Drive, Temporary Road Closure Due to Replacement of Parapet Walls
What is happening?
BRIGHTON AND HOVE CITY COUNCIL
ROAD TRAFFIC REGULATION ACT 1984
TEMPORARY TRAFFIC ORDER - DYKE ROAD DRIVE, BRIGHTON
1. NOTICE is hereby given that Brighton & Hove City Council intend not less than seven days from the date of this notice to make an Order pursuant to powers in Section 14 of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984 as amended which when it comes into force will have the following effect: -
a) The temporary closure of Dyke Road Drive from its junction Standford Road for approximately 120 metres in an easterly direction.
2. The Order is necessary to allow contractors to carry out Replacement of parapet walls.
Pedestrian access will be maintained, and a diversion for vehicular traffic will be signed.
3. This Order comes into force on 2 January 2024 for eighteen months or until such sooner time as the works are completed, which is anticipated to be 10 May 2024.
